Product Info
For extra coverage against the sun, it has a double-backed collar to protect more of your back, and it also has reflective detailing for visibility in those low-light conditions. To help combat against odour-causing bacteria, this shirt incorporates Polygiene® technology with recycled silver to help prevent these growths.
The main fabric is bluesign® approved, which means it was manufactured with the responsible use of resources.

Macpac Repair Service
What is our Macpac Repair Service about?
Macpac gear is built tough and tested in New Zealand’s wildest conditions—made to go the distance, time and time again. That’s why every product is backed by Macpac’s legendary warranty, covering defects in materials and workmanship.
If something’s gone wrong with your Macpac gear due to a manufacturing fault or material defect, Macpac will sort it. Whether it’s a full replacement or a free repair, the crew will assess it and let you know the best fix. For minor issues, Macpac may opt to repair the item first before offering a replacement.
Macpac’s all about keeping gear in use for as long as possible. They’ll do what they can to get your trusty kit back in action and keep you adventuring for years to come.
What’s not covered?
General wear and tear, age-related material breakdown, DIY mods, and damage from incorrect use, storage, or accidents. Basically, if the issue’s outside of how the product was designed to be used, it won’t be covered.
How to make a claim
All warranty claims need to be assessed in person, and the gear must be clean. You can drop your Macpac item into any BCF or Macpac store, or send it directly to the repairs team:
